Rename Mangaluru Junction Railway Station after George Fernandes: Bejai Church

Photo Credit :

Mangaluru: St Francis Xavier Church, Bejai parishioners have urged the Union Government to rename the Mangaluru Junction Railway Station after the late George Fernandes, who was served as a Union Minister and famously contributed greatly towards the development of the Konkan Railway.

Speaking to reporters on Wednesday, parish priest Fr J B Saldanha urged the Mangaluru City Corporation to also rename the road between the Bejai Church Circle and the Corporation after the late former Union Minister.

January 29, 2021, will be the second death anniversary of George Fernandes and the call to rename the railway station and road after him is an attempt to commemorate him for his contributions to society and the country.

Fr Saldanha informed that the Bejai Church will commemorate Fernandes’ death second death anniversary on January 29 at 5 PM. “A prayer service will be held at 5 PM and there will be a visit to the grave site at 5.45 PM,” he said, adding that there will be a condolence meet from 6 PM to 7 PM.

On the occasion, leaders from different communities will be identified and honoured by the parishioners.

Bishop Emeritus of the Mangalore Diocese Rev Dr Aloysius Paul D’Souza, brother of George Fernandes Michael Fernandes, MCC Mayor Diwakar, and others will participate in the event, Fr Saldanha added.
